Position Summary: This position is responsible for identifying, analyzing, and evaluating requirements for implementation; developing written test plans and test cases from requirements document; executing testing criteria, analyzing test output; documenting work plans for assignments; reporting and communicating issues/discrepancies and recommending solutions; assisting in defining a systematic approach to solving issues; knowledge of cross team functionality; representing team outside of the department; working independently within employees assigned area; links both technical and business requirements in their associated area of expertise; and proactively searches out potential problems, and recommends resolutions.
Key Responsibilities:
- In this role the Testing Analyst will be responsible for Medicare plan data validation testing for The Organization’s external partner platforms.
- Reviewing Medicare plan benefits, rate testing, and Provider Data to support accuracy of The Organization’s Medicare product lines within multiple quote and enrollment platforms.
- Track/Log test cases to report defects for resolution.
- Testing is manually tracked and manually reviewed for accurate benefits such as Co-pays, Coinsurance, Deductibles, etc.. acrross multiple platforms.
- You will be responsible for developing test case sheet, capturing issues and identify trends to report to the team.
